Oracle 主键究竟是什么(oracle 主键是啥)
Oracle 主键:究竟是什么?
在Oracle数据库中,主键是相当重要的概念,它可以为数据表中的每一条记录提供唯一性标识。但是,到底什么是主键?如何使用主键?为什么主键如此重要?本文将对Oracle主键进行介绍和解释。
什么是主键?
在关系型数据库中,主键是一个唯一的标识符,用来区分表中不同的记录。数据库中的每个表都应该有主键,因为主键可以帮助我们检索、修改、删除表中的数据。在Oracle数据库中,主键可以是一个字段或多个字段的组合,这些字段必须能够完全标识表中的每一个记录。主键字段可以是任何数据类型,但通常是整型或字符型。
如何使用主键?
在创建表时,我们可以通过使用CREATE TABLE语句并将PRIMARY KEY关键字与要成为主键的字段一起使用来定义主键。以下是一个创建一个带有主键的表的示例:
CREATE TABLE employee (
id INT PRIMARY KEY, name VARCHAR(50),
age INT, salary FLOAT
);
在上面的代码中,我们将id字段设置为主键。当我们在表中插入记录时,id值必须是唯一的。如果我们尝试插入一个与现有id重复的记录,数据库会报错。
为什么主键如此重要?
使用主键有很多好处,以下列举了其中几个:
1.唯一性:主键可以确保表中的每一条记录都有一个唯一性标识符。这可以帮助我们避免数据冗余和不一致性,使数据更加可靠。
2.索引:主键是表的索引,可以帮助我们更快地检索和修改表中的记录。
3.外键:外键是与其他表的关系,通过使用主键,我们可以创建外键,使得表与其他表进行关联。
4.数据完整性:主键可以确保表中的记录始终保持一致性。如果我们尝试插入一个与现有主键重复的记录,数据库将不允许插入,保证了表的数据完整性。
总结:
在Oracle数据库中,主键是一个非常重要的概念,它具有唯一性、索引、外键和数据完整性等多种优点。如果我们正确地使用主键,可以提高数据库的性能和可靠性。如果您还没有使用主键,那么及时引入主键将会是一个很好的选择。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 Oracle 主键究竟是什么(oracle 主键是啥)
相关文章
- 查询高效查询Oracle大表:优化关联查询思路(oracle大表关联)
- 命令行连接Oracle数据库(命令连接oracle)
- 信息与内容?详解Oracle包的信息查看(oracle如何查看包的)
- 数据库使用VB连接远程Oracle数据库(vb连接oracle远程)
- 解析Oracle的监听安装与配置(oracle如何配置监听)
- 前行不止Go语言监听Oracle日志(go监听oracle日志)
- Oracle主键修改失效排查与解决方案(oracle主键修改无效)
- Oracle数据库中表的主键定义与应用(oracle中表的主键)
- 探究Oracle中的表锁定和它的释放(oracle什么是锁表)
- Oracle保证金让客户放心投资(oracle保证金)
- 运用Oracle给表设计主键的最佳实践(oracle 主键设计)
- Oracle数据库中主键的自动生成机制(oracle主键自己生成)
- Oracle数据库新增主键字段指南(oracle主键新增字段)
- Oracle主键字段更新技巧及其实践(oracle主键字段更新)
- 揭秘Oracle伪列它能为你做什么(oracle伪列的作用)
- Oracle一体机看看它是什么(oracle一体机是什么)
- 精通 Oracle SNC 从安装到优化(oracle snc详解)
- 完美运行Oracle 10G关机小贴士(oracle 10g关机)